Output 581f30d8b068fee4c20798c0da394f5d89684f331fd9ff98067fc5ded4c69d2f:0

value
15492706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a97c8d6037603efdef01827f2e9f52012a0838cd OP_EQUAL
address
3H9BL1FQNr4wdyXhiTxhnzLv7hag9chrLG
transaction
581f30d8b068fee4c20798c0da394f5d89684f331fd9ff98067fc5ded4c69d2f
confirmations
356804
spent
true